perf c2c: Clean up registered formats on c2c_hists__init() failure
When c2c_hists__init() calls hpp_list__parse() and it fails partway through,
format structures registered are left on the hpp_list. This fix adds cleanup
inside c2c_hists__init() itself so all callers are protected.

[Severity: High]
This isn't a bug introduced by this patch, but will calling hpp_list__parse()
corrupt the global perf_hpp_list?
When c2c initializes its local hpp_list, hpp_list__parse() eventually leads
to calls to perf_hpp__setup_output_field() and perf_hpp__append_sort_keys()
in tools/perf/ui/hist.c. Both of these functions accept a local
struct perf_hpp_list *list parameter, but they appear to use the global list
wrappers instead of modifying the passed local list:
tools/perf/ui/hist.c:perf_hpp__setup_output_field() {
...
perf_hpp__column_register(fmt);
...
}
tools/perf/ui/hist.c:perf_hpp__append_sort_keys() {
...
perf_hpp__register_sort_field(fmt);
...
}
Could this cause the local lists to miss output columns, while also polluting
the global list with dangling pointers to dynamically allocated local formats?
Should these functions be updated to call
perf_hpp_list__column_register(list, fmt) and
perf_hpp_list__register_sort_field(list, fmt) instead?
